Back in the 80's - The son of pimp struggles through college, crack addicted besties, Hollywood and an unforgettable retirement hotel.

Don Reed's The Kipling Hotel: True Misadventures of the Electric Pink '80s. Reed's East 14th chronicled the ‘70s and now it's his true misadventures through the ‘80s. As the awkward son of a pimp struggling through college, he tries being a stripper and a gigolo but he ends up a live-in waiter at an unforgettable retirement hotel, breakfast-sandwiched between the elderly, employee drifters and drug addicted dreamers.

Back in 2008 after running East 14th Off Broadway NYC and a long run in Los Angeles - I was finally ready to bring the show home to the Bay Area. I did a lot, lot, lot of research and came upon a show and a man.

The show was Not A Genuine Black Man. The man was Brian Copeland.

I never met or spoke to him. I just researched him. It was him and this show that spurred me to reach out to Founder and Artistic/Executive Director Stephanie Weisman (Wizard of Diversity should be added to her title). East 14th had already been battle tested and very well reviewed - but luckily Stephanie LOVED it. That led to being extended 22 times and chosen to launch a 2nd theatre The Marsh Berkeley. But it all started with seeing this man. This black man doing well with a solo show in the Bay.

Well, this Saturday Brian Copeland celebrates the 20th Anniversary and 1,000th performance of the Bay Area's longest running solo show -- this coming Saturday April 20th where it all began - The Marsh San Francisco. Serendipitously it's also Brian's birthday! Please join me for this stunning achievement and an evening you will never forget.
